Mothers California Gold Pure Brazilian Carnauba Wax (12 oz.) is a premium paste wax formulated as the final step in the Ultimate Wax System®. It delivers a deep, rich shine and long-lasting protection for all paint types and clearcoats. This hard wax enhances color depth, seals paint surfaces against environmental damage, and preserves the finish with ease of application and removal. Ideal for professionals and enthusiasts seeking a showroom-quality gloss and durable paint care.

I have read the negative comments on this wax and wondered what was going on with this product. I had used it for many years in the past and didn't have these crazy problems. I ordered a can and received it an hour ago. Wanted to try it immediately. My car is kept clean, so I just did the hood and rear hatch. Washed those areas and dried as usual. On opening the can, yes, it was cracked and a little crumbly around the edges. That's normal for this wax, as it says on the instructions inside the cover. This is a hard wax, not a soft past as some products are. A little goes a long way. Don't try to scoop out blobs of the stuff like a soft paste. On to the waxing. I applied it to the rear hatch. Used a CLEAN round sponge applicator pad. Goes on very easy. Used small swirls. I let dry to a haze as directed. Used microfiber towel to buff off. PERFECT. I washed the hood. Dried with microfiber. Applied the wax the same way as the rear hatch. Buffed off by hand with microfiber towel. PERFECT. So, what's the problem with all these negative reviews? Well, I can only give the following suggestions: This product is WAX. JUST WAX. It will NOT clean ANYTHING off the paint. So your paint must be spotless before applying this product. If your paint has water spots, stains, or other issues, don't put this on the car! You will seal all of that dirt onto the paint. To get the paint clean first, wash with car soap and then dry with microfiber towel. Use a cleaner. I used Mother's micro polishing glaze. But you can use what you like to get the paint CLEAN. Apply this product with a sponge type applicator to one panel at a time. ONE PANEL. Let dry to a haze. Buff off by hand with microfiber towel. I found microfiber towels make a huge difference in your ability to remove the excess wax. Turn the towel often and go over the panel a few times so as not to miss any spots. This is not hard to do, but takes a little time. As to some here who've said it won't come off, my guess is the paint was still dirty and should have been polished first. If you're using this product as a cleaner, you are making a mistake. Use cleaner type products BEFORE applying this wax. I would not use it in direct midday sun. I use it in late afternoon sun and it's fine. The panels I just did on my car have a beautiful shine and was not much work at all. 20 minutes maybe? When the directions are followed, you can't go wrong with this product. When washing the car between full wax jobs, I use Mother's spray wax as I dry the car off. Puts on a light, shiny protection that looks great and is very easy to do. Hope your car looks great!

This is my first time using this product and though I found it difficult to spread evenly, once buffed out it did a super shine job. First off let me state that the product had a disclaimer inside of the can that stated some cracking and drying of the wax was normal and did not effect usability. I tried to use the small pieces that had separated from the big piece. This proved to be extremely challenging to spread lightly and evenly as per the instructions that said to use as small amount of the product as possible. When using the product from the main chunk, it did work better. I have concerns about the consistency of the product throughout the can, as I can see crack below the surface, through an area that chipped away in the center. One crack runs through the center from side to side and appears to be cracked to the bottom. The wax in the center of the can is more workable than the wax at the edges. Nearer to the edge the product is dryer and rougher. Time will tell how this use will be, I have only used it enough to do three vehicles and I will continue to use this product. I purchased another Mothers product also, it is the wax with the cleaner in it. Its' consistently smooth and easy to apply evenly. Can't help but wonder if there is something about the age of this wax that is making it dry, cracked and chipped.

As advertised ....this is the longest lasting paste wax I have ever purchased , its why it is my go to . Note this not one of those easy on easy off waxes . This wax takes work for the application and removal , but once its on it beads water for multiple washes and shines on
